Cygnet Nield House

is a 29-bed mental health hospital for women. The hospital is split into two distinct wards, each offering specialist mental health services:

Clarion Ward:

a 14 bed complex personality disorder service for women with a dual diagnosis of personality disorder and co-morbid disordered eating. Compton Ward:

a 15 bed acute service for women. The service provides a safe and stabilising environment for women who are experiencing an acute episode of mental illness and require an emergency admission.
